What is dumpster pod container permit
The dumpster pod container permit is a legal document required by municipalities to authorize the placement of a dumpster pod on public property.

What are the eligibility requirements for obtaining a dumpster pod container permit?
Generally, any individual or business planning significant waste disposal during a project may apply. However, it’s recommended to check local regulations as requirements can vary by municipality.
Is there a deadline for submitting the dumpster pod container permit?
Deadlines can differ based on local policies, but it is advisable to submit your application at least a week prior to needing the dumpster for processing and approval.
What methods can I use to submit the dumpster pod container permit?
Typically, you can submit the permit application either online through the official municipality website or in-person at your local government office. Verify the specific submission methods for your area.
What supporting documents are required with the permit application?
Commonly required documents may include a site plan indicating the proposed dumpster location and any construction permits related to your project. Always check local requirements.
What are some common mistakes to avoid when filling out the permit application?
Ensure all information is accurate and complete, especially on your project timeline and location details. Omitting crucial details can lead to delays in processing.
How long does it take to process a dumpster pod container permit?
The processing time can vary, but expect anywhere from a few days to a week. It is best to submit early to account for any possible delays.
Can I modify my application once submitted?
Modifying a submitted permit application typically requires contacting the issuing authority. Check your local guidelines for specific procedures to amend your application.
